Mexico AI Industrial Robotics Market Outlook

  • In 2024, the Mexico industry closed at USD 152.2 million, in terms of market size.
  • Market trajectory studies signal that the Mexico AI Industrial Robotics Market is likely to generate revenue of USD 1.28 billion by 2033, with an expected CAGR of 25.7% over the projection period.

Industry Assessment Overview

Industry Findings: Mexico’s record inbound manufacturing FDI, especially in automotive and electronics, has pushed factories to favor pragmatic mid-range robot fleets that raise throughput in maquiladoras and reduce cross-border logistics drag. Vendors with rapid commissioning, bilingual local service teams, and spare-parts networks win faster than pure hardware sellers, as buyers prioritize deployability and near-term productivity gains.

Industry Progression: Mexico’s role as a nearshoring hub continues to expand, pushing manufacturers toward scalable robotics that support higher output for export markets. IFR’s 2024 country analysis highlighted double-digit robot installation growth in automotive and electronics clusters, encouraging buyers to select systems with stronger service coverage and Spanish-language integration support—traits now essential as Mexico absorbs major North American supply-chain realignment.

Industry Player Insights: Players operating in the Mexico industry are FANUC Corporation, ABB Robotics, Yaskawa, KUKA, Universal Robots (Teradyne), Sepro Group, and Nachi-Fujikoshi. Mexican manufacturers increasingly select mid-range, high-uptime robot fleets that integrate with maquiladora ops; for example, a major regional integrator partnership with a global supplier in 2024 accelerated localized commissioning services (2024). As a result, vendors who can provide Spanish-language support, Mexican-certified spares and rapid on-site turnaround win share, shortening procurement lead times for cross-border assembly and electronics programs.
